Option 2: eBay (Higher Ceiling, More Work)
eBay can get you 10β20% more on a great gaming laptop β but you're managing photos, listings, shipping insurance, and the risk of a fraudulent buyer claiming the item arrived broken. Factor in eBay's 13.25% final value fee plus PayPal fees and the gap shrinks fast.
Best for: patient sellers with pristine high-end machines willing to wait 2β4 weeks.
Option 3: Facebook Marketplace (Local, Cash, Risky)
Local pickup means no shipping risk, but you're meeting strangers, accepting cash that could be counterfeit, and dealing with no-shows. Gaming laptops attract scammers more than most categories.
Best for: sellers who know what they're doing and prioritize cash in hand.
Option 4: Trade-In Programs (Worst Value)
Best Buy, GameStop, and manufacturer trade-in programs typically offer 30β50% of actual market value. They're convenient but you're leaving serious money on the table.
What Makes a Gaming Laptop Worth More
- GPU generation matters most. RTX 4000 and 5000 series hold value far better than RTX 3000.
- RAM and storage. 32GB+ RAM and 1TB+ SSD command premiums.
- Condition. Working keyboards, no dead pixels, and original charger included all protect your quote.
- Brand. Alienware, ASUS ROG, Razer, and MSI hold value better than off-brand gaming laptops.
